At HCLTech, we work as true partners both with our employees and our clients, embodying our number one value: People First. Our team is driven by a desire to always learn, improve, and innovate. We take an open-minded approach to opportunities and challenges and are focused on solving business challenges.
HCLTech is seeking an experienced Power Platform Developer with an emphasis on Power Pages and Canvas Apps to join our team. The candidate will have a good level of knowledge of all components of the Power Platform and be a champion of delivering against requirements using code-free solutions. Essential Functions and Required Skills:· Knowledge and experience with developing Microsoft Power Platform – Power Pages, Canvas & Model Driven Apps, Power Automate, Power Virtual Agents, and Power BI Model-driven and Canvas apps, as well as an understanding of the difference between them· Leverage Power Platform expertise to help the team solve complex problems.· Power Platform – Power Pages, Power Apps, Automate, BI, etc· Basic Web - HTML+JavaScript · Specific to writing event handlers and show/hide add validators to form validation o JQuery and HTML DOM-manipulationo Power Pages specific JS code, · Knowledge of CSS for styling tweaks· Power Pages training beyond the basics (CSA and CAT) · Relational Database design concepts· Model-driven Apps concepts (Forms, Views, Timeline, Sub-grids, Lookups, Option sets)· Dataverse data and process integration patterns· Requirements gathering, solutioning, and negotiation· Basic Web Development (HTML, CSS, JS)· Proven experience working in both Agile/Waterfall project delivery · Ability to liaise with business stakeholders on app requirements· Ability to collaborate with the Global Power Platform team on platform technical requirements· Ability to collaborate with functional teams with both onshore and offshore resources · Ability to demonstrate a clear approach to methodology as well as functional capabilities · Excellent client-facing skills, e.g., verbal, client demonstrations, delivering training within an organization · Strong understanding of software development principles and best practices· Experience requirements gathering, solution design, prototyping and unit testing integration
Desired Skills:· Microsoft Dynamics CRM and Power Platform Certifications· Bachelor’s Degree from an accredited University· First-hand professional experience within a consultancy environment · Skilled in Power Platform code syntax and language requirements, API, or rest service integrations· Experience working with Robotic Process Automation (RPA) technologies and tools, such as Power Automate Desktop, Ui Path, Blue Prism· Expert with Power BI development for dashboards, reports, and standalone visuals· Power Apps Portal Development and other custom portal development· Integrating with Azure services through Power Automate, Logic Apps, Azure Functions, WebApi’s · Expertise in the Power Platform COE and all governance components· A proficient level of knowledge with project tools such as Azure DevOps· Experience in solution delivery with tools other than Power Platform such as Office 365, D365, etc.